The Goalkeeper Diploma focuses on developing and refining the student coach’s capacity to meet the demands of coaching youth and senior amateur players in a development environment.

To apply, you must meet all the following criteria:
Valid Canadian C Licence (held for 6+ months) or approved International Equivalent
Coaching youth and senior amateur players in a development environment
Valid Criminal Record Check
Complete and up to date
Applications close strictly at the end of the business day on March 31. Coaches will be expected to submit a 20 video of them coaching.
All applicants are screened during this period.
Acceptance or rejection notices are sent.
Selected individuals have 30 days to accept their spot and pay the fee in full.
Online: A mix of self-paced (asynchronous) and collaborative (synchronous) learning.
Attendance Policy: Coaches must attend 100% of all sessions to be licensed.
Includes: Mentor support, content access, facility rentals, digital tools, and Canada Soccer branded Nike equipment (excluding footwear).
Excludes: Travel, accommodations, meals and costs associated with filming practical sessions.
Coaches will be expected to attend two (2) synchronous sessions each month.
Sessions will be held on Wednesdays and run from 5:00-7:00 pm EST.
Synchronous sessions dates will be provided when coaches are offered a seat in the course.
| Week | Time | Focus |
|---|---|---|
| Week 1 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Orientation / Learning from Reflection |
| Week 2 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Role of the GK Coach / Transformational Coaching |
| Week 3 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Personal Development Plan / Maintaining Mental Health |
| Week 4 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Safe Sport |
| Week 5 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| DNA of a Goalkeeper / Objectives of GK Development |
| Week 6 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Practice Session Parts / Session Plan Logbook Introduction |
| Week 7 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Effective Communication |
| Week 8 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Training Model Presentation / Guest Presentation (2025 Graduate) |
| Week 9 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Goalkeeper Coach Pre-brief / Debrief |
| Week 10 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Progress Reports Group Discussion |
| Week 11 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Set Plays Unit 1 |
| Week 12 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Set Plays Unit 2 |
| Week 13 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Set Plays Unit 3 |
| Week 14 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Group Presentations – Set Plays |
| Week 15 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Defending the Goal |
| Week 16 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Mentorship & the Goalkeeper Coach |
| Week 17 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Training Model Presentations |
| Week 18 | 5:00 – 7:00 pm EST | Training Model Presentations |
